A fine Early 19th Century Antique English Pearlware Blue and White Wild Rose Dinner Plate
- 9.25-inch small dinner plate in Nuneham park wild rose pearlware china
- Transfer printed in a medium blue palette with the perennially popular “Wild Rose” pattern.
- Central panel decoration of the Park and Nuneham Courtenay Oxfordshire, the seat of Earl Harcourt to the left and a riverside cottage and two punts in the foreground, is based upon an engraving by W. Cooke after a drawing by S. Owen
- Manufactured without factory markings in Staffordshire but likely to be Ridgway The inner and outer rim linage design matches Ridgway block prints from the period. Nuneham Park was also produced by Joseph Clementson (who apprenticed with Ridgway) and John Meir
- Date range 1830-1860
- Rare early Blue and white wild rose china with superb patina and uneven borders. Lovely colour.
